近期刚结束了一个小的项目, 在此对项目的(我之前所不了解的)知识点做一个总结记录... 加深印象
知识点大部分网上都有现成的解决方案... 在此只是做一个总结归纳...
1.form表单数据处理
var data = $('#formid').serialize();
var dataArray = $('#formid').serializeArray();
console.log(data);
console.log(dataArray);
该方法可以直接讲对应的form表单的数据进行格式化,然后通过ajax进行上传数据
本人使用TP框架,两种方式通过input获取到的数据都是一样的...
但是在前端使用JQ进行数据校验方面则使用serializeArray()方便的多:
$.each(arr, function(key, field){
switch(field.name){
case:'abc':
break;
default: